As far as I can see that nozzle check is OK. The alternated dark patches in the chroma band are intended to look this way. No problem here

Banding in real life pictures can be software related as well. Have you tried different driver settings? -quality mode, type of paper, etc.

I’d risk giving both the Photo black and Grey carts a good flushing out with a little Fairy liquid in warm water, then rinse with clean water, and then fill and try the same photo again.. Don't forget to shake the refill bottle before refilling..

P.S. Clear Chroma is working fine and besides it can’t give you banding on your photos..
